v1.2.5
-
Atualização no Processamento de Biometrias
Foram realizadas melhorias no fluxo de biometrias, com foco em validação, mensagens de retorno e padronização.
Principais Ajustes
- Centralização dos retornos de mensagens (
linesDescriptions); - Padronização dos templates biométricos, visando envio correto ao banco de dados (
ToLower()eTrim()); - Validação de CPF e template antes do envio;
- Ajuste na busca utilizando
.Contains(), permitindo tolerar diferentes formatações; - Simplificação e padronização das mensagens de retorno (
IntfFeedback); - Melhor tratamento para casos em que o REP não retorna templates;
- Padronização de comparações com
OrdinalIgnoreCase.
Essas alterações tem a finalidade de deixar o serviço de integração mais consistente, reduzem erros silenciosos e melhoram a legibilidade dos logs e feedbacks do sistema.
Observações
- Quando um comando biométrico é enviado sem parâmetro, é possível que algumas biometrias sejam processadas normalmente. Entretanto, caso exista algum colaborador cujo envio apresente falha na última linha do .ret, consequentemente, o status do comando será alterado para “Concluído com Erro”, exibindo a mensagem correspondente à última linha do arquivo "CTB".
Essa é uma característica esperada do funcionamento do sistema.
- Em casos, onde sejam necessárias análises, sugiro verificar os arquivos de envio e retorno do serviço durante o processamento de comandos.
Serviço
- Serviço de Integração "SCR Base Inner Rep Plus", disponível em:
SCRBaseInnerRepPlus
O:\PONTO\SCR\Topdata\v1.2.5
Atenciosamente,
Equipe Integração - Centralização dos retornos de mensagens (